!Series_title = RNA-Sequencing of Stat3 silenced oligodendrocyte progenitor cells.

!Series_summary = We examine the role of Stat3 in oligodendrocyte progenitor cells and determine that direct binding of Stat3 to the Etv6 promoter, and subsequent upregulation, in part, promotes differentiation.
!Series_overall_design = Examination of gene expression in Stat3 silenced OLP in the presence or absence of CNTF
!Series_type = Expression profiling by high throughput sequencing
